Transaction 67925763d36e8f7d2f3a0b331b9caabd522a5036131229ee38a23182dbca36ee

1 Input
2 Outputs
  • 67925763d36e8f7d2f3a0b331b9caabd522a5036131229ee38a23182dbca36ee:0
  • value  14890356
    address  3QNrEN5t4Uxro4uoZEsjqeAqfQZJ7Tw3vn
  • 67925763d36e8f7d2f3a0b331b9caabd522a5036131229ee38a23182dbca36ee:1
  • value  11039912
    address  bc1q3ml8e372ugzc9kr02w7xpz23rwxmeh3uxsmj2d